Understanding the ‌Distinction⁣ Between Inside ‌and⁢ Outside Bets

In the thrilling world of roulette,​ bettors often‌ face⁢ the choice⁤ between inside and outside bets, each ‌offering unique advantages and risks. Inside bets are‌ those placed on specific numbers or⁢ groups of numbers within ⁢the numbered grid. These bets may⁤ involve wagering on a single​ number, a split ‌between‌ two numbers, or a street of three. While the payouts‍ can be enticing—offering up to 35 to ⁤1 ‍for a direct hit—inside bets ‌carry a⁤ higher risk due to ‍the lower probability of winning. Bettors who seek excitement and a potential for significant ​returns​ might lean towards inside betting as a strategy to‍ amplify the thrill ‌of ‌the game.

On the other hand, outside bets cover broader categories ‍and ⁢provide a greater chance of ⁤winning, ‌albeit with smaller payouts. These⁢ bets include options like red or black, ​odd or even, or ⁣high or low ranges (1-18 or 19-36). While the odds⁣ of winning are typically more favorable, with ⁤nearly 50% success rates⁣ for ⁢many of these bets, the payouts are comparatively modest, ‌often reduced to 1⁣ to 1 or 2​ to 1. Evaluating the‌ Odds: Analyzing Payouts and Their Implications

Understanding ⁤the dynamics⁢ between ⁤payout structures and probability is crucial for any⁢ avid roulette player. Inside bets, ‍which​ include individual ⁢numbers or​ small groups⁣ of‌ numbers, offer higher ⁢payouts yet come with lower odds of⁣ winning. ‌Conversely, outside bets encompass broader categories, like red or ‌black, even or⁢ odd, ‍which⁣ tend ⁤to​ have better odds of ​winning but ​at lower​ payouts. Here are⁤ some key characteristics​ that differentiate these two types of bets:

  • Inside Bets: Higher risk, higher⁤ reward.
  • Outside⁢ Bets: Greater likelihood‌ of ⁤winning, lower reward.
  • Payout Ratios: Inside bets can pay up to 35:1; ​outside​ bets usually around 1:1.

To‍ visualize this contrast more effectively, consider a table ⁤that illustrates the potential payouts‍ versus‍ their odds:

Type of Bet Payout Odds​ of Winning
Single Number (Inside) 35:1 2.63%
Street (Inside) 11:1 7.89%
Red/Black ⁣(Outside) 1:1 48.65%
Even/Odd (Outside) 1:1 48.65%
